Ok Here is a mini review:

I have driven it now for just over a year. I have had no engine trouble, and it has nice torque in low gears. It tops out at about 180 at a push, but does 160 easily.The gears are a bit rough, but I find that I don't notice that unless I have been driving my wifes car or the bakkie.

When I bought it they promised me 7l/100km. You only get that if you drive like ms daisy. If I drive nicely I use about 9. If I drive like a paluka I use about 14. IT DRINKS.

The biggest issue is the finishings. To this day I am still not sure that the one I test drove is the one I got. I'm sure I would have noticed if the finishes where as bad as they are. I fought about it , but got nowhere.

The inside light cover keeps falling off. I have taken it back about 8 times for that. The rubbers under the headlights keep coming loose. The back doors squeek like its a banger.

Overall its not a bad car, and I have heard that the newer ones are much better. But if I had an undo button for that, I would have pressed it long time ago.

My advice? Avoid it.
 
I currently Drive the BMW 323i E90

Its my third BMW and I must say its the best one out of all of them

My advice to you is Don't buy a 320i stay away from the 4 cylinder Petrol BMW's they really slack and you will be disappointed after a while of driving it

Either get a 320d or a 323i if you push them a bit there will be a minimal difference on your Monthly Repayments one thing about BMW they can structure good deals and give good discounts if you get the right sales guy.

As far as the extras go don't look at them individually put packs on your car like the exclusive pack or the sports pack this will cut down on how long your order will take to be delivered and you will save money

My favourite is the exclusive pack its got loads of gadgets inside then you strap on some nice mags and you on your way. The sports pack is all visual it does not have xenon lights and PDC and quite a few things the make the exclusive pack nice

then if you want Satnav and sunroof you can add them in separately.

The E90 BMW's are built here so you should not wait more than a couple of weeks to get one no matter what the config
